Understanding Downpipes: An Essential Component of Rainwater Management

Downpipes are an essential part of any building's rainwater drainage system. These vertical pipes channel rainwater from the roof to the ground, avoiding water damage and promoting reliable water management. In this article, we will explore the significance of downpipes, their types, installation procedures, and maintenance pointers.

What Are Downpipes?

Downpipes, also referred to as rainwater pipes, are elements that communicate rainwater gathered from the roof gutters down to the ground drainage system or into a rainwater harvesting system. They play an important role in securing structures from water damage that might arise from heavy rainfall, snow melt, or ice.

Significance of Downpipes

Downpipes serve a number of important functions in a rainwater management system:

  1. Water Diversion: Downpipes direct rainwater far from the foundation of buildings, reducing the danger of flooding and soil disintegration.
  2. Avoiding Damage: Properly operating downpipes help avoid leaks, mold, and structural damage caused by standing water.
  3. Rainwater Harvesting: They enable homeowners to gather and reroute rainwater for reuse in gardening, cleaning, and other non-potable uses.
  4. Environmental Protection: By managing water runoff successfully, downpipes assist secure local waterways from pollution and sedimentation.

Installation of Downpipes

The installation of downpipes needs cautious preparation and execution to guarantee they operate successfully. Here's a basic standard on how to appropriately set up downpipes:

Tools and Materials Needed

  • Downpipe (size and product depend upon structure specs)
  • Gutter brackets
  • Elbows and ports
  • Drill or screwdriver
  • Level
  • Measuring tape
  • Silicone sealant

Installation Steps

  1. Planning: Assess the roof and gutter system to determine optimum downpipe positioning. The downpipe must be placed where it can efficiently drain pipes water away from the building's foundation.

  2. Measuring: Measure and cut the downpipe to the needed length, making sure that it lines up appropriately with existing gutters.

  3. Fitting: Attach the downpipe to the gully or gutter utilizing ports. Ensure the joint is secure and water tight with silicone sealant.

  4. Protect in Place: Use brackets to protect the downpipe to the wall of the structure, ensuring it is vertical and stable. This can be talked to a level.

  5. Last Touches: Ensure that the bottom end of the downpipe is directed far from the structure. If required, add a splash block or drain to redirect water flow.

  6. Maintenance Check: After installation, perform a maintenance check to guarantee everything is working correctly.

Maintenance Tips for Downpipes

To guarantee longevity and efficiency, regular maintenance of downpipes is vital. Here are some maintenance pointers:

  1. Inspect Regularly: Check downpipes for any indications of wear, damage, or obstruction, especially after heavy rains.

  2. Clear Blockages: Remove debris such as leaves, branches, and dirt from downpipes and gutters to avoid blocking. Utilizing a plumbing's snake can assist clear persistent clogs.

  3. Check Connections: Ensure that all joints and connections are tight and sealed to avoid leakages.

  4. Clean Periodically: Depending on the environment, schedule routine cleaning every 6 months, or more frequently in areas with heavy foliage.

  5. Examine for Corrosion: For metallic downpipes, check for rust or rust, and treat or replace areas as needed.

Often Asked Questions (FAQ)

1. How do I know if my downpipes need replacing?

Indications that downpipes might need replacing consist of noticeable rust, rust, cracks, or persistent leaks. If clogs are regular and cleaning does not fix the issue, replacement may be essential.

2. Can I set up downpipes myself?

Yes, downpipe installation can be a DIY job if you have the necessary tools and abilities. Nevertheless, employing a professional ensures that the installation fulfills local code requirements and is done properly.

3. How can I improve rainwater harvesting with downpipes?

To boost rainwater harvesting, guarantee that downpipes are connected to a large rainwater tank. Including a very first flush diverter can also enhance water quality by rerouting the initial dirty circulation of rainwater away from the tank.

4. Does the material of a downpipe impact its effectiveness?

Yes. Products like PVC are lightweight and easy to set up, while copper is long lasting and has a long life expectancy. Each material has its benefits and drawbacks, affecting installation, maintenance, and longevity.

5. How often should downpipes be cleaned up?

It is recommended to check and tidy downpipes at least two times a year, or more often if surrounded by trees or in areas with heavy storms.
